Your New Role And Responsibilities
We are seeking a Business Analyst with experience in software applications to join a multi-year Defence program to deliver an enterprise Health Knowledge Capability. This role involves working closely with stakeholders, software developers, and healthcare professionals to gather requirements, analyse workflows and business needs, produce the user stories, data availability assessments and system design criteria.
This role will also work closely with the Service Design Lead, BRM, Clinical Advisers, the Training Coordinator and Maintenance personnel, and the Engineering Team to define controls, conversion procedures, and system implementation plans that, including user training and orientation.
Key Responsibilities:
- Collaborate with stakeholders (clinicians, administrators, technical teams) to gather, analyse, and document business and system requirements.
- Analyse clinical workflows and identify process improvement opportunities through software solutions.
- Translate business needs into functional specifications and user stories; participate in sprint planning, backlog grooming, and story refinement.
- Facilitate workshops and interviews to define functionality, system flows, and ensure alignment with user and business needs.
- Support system and user acceptance testing (UAT), ensure compliance with healthcare regulations, and assist in change management and training efforts.
- Create clear documentation, including process maps and user guides, and stay informed on industry trends and regulatory updates.
What You’ll Bring to Make An Impact
- Proven experience in business analysis, ideally within clinical or healthcare software environments and on complex projects.
- Solid skills in gathering and documenting requirements in Agile or Waterfall methodologies.
- Excellent analytical, problem-solving, and communication skills, with the ability to bridge technical and non-technical stakeholders.
- Understanding of healthcare data privacy, security, and compliance requirements.
- Familiarity with healthcare workflows, clinical terminology, and standards such as FHIR, HL7, and SNOMED CT.
- Experience with tools and practices such as BPMN, Visio, Jira, Confluence, UX design, and relevant certifications (e.g., CBAP, health informatics).
This role does require the successful applicant to be an Australian Citizen and hold NV-1 security clearance.
